Optimization of damping effect for the air spring by the frequency dependent orifice
This study proposes a newly developed structure for a frequency-dependent orifice for an air spring of a passenger train vehicle. This frequency-dependent orifice reduced both the rolling motion and the vertical vibration at high frequency. This paper also presents the numerical simulation results....
